Chris Jordan to miss Pakistan Super League for England duty

15 Feb 2021

Chris Jordan’s inclusion in England’s squad for their IT20 series against India next month means he will no longer play for Islamabad United in the forthcoming Pakistan Super League.

CJ is one of five overseas player picked in the PSL draft who are no longer available to play in the tournament.

Sussex’s other representatives in the PSL, Ravi Bopara (Peshawar Zalmi), Phil Salt (Islamabad United) and David Wiese (Lahore Qalandars), alongside Sussex Sharks Vitality Blast overseas player Rashid Khan (Lahore Qalandars) have all now arrived in Pakistan ahead of the tournament start on Saturday.
